Womens Center Of Wake County Inc

Womens Center Of Wake County Inc reported paying Amy Smith, Executive Director, $116,000 in total compensation (FY 2024).

That places Amy Smith at approximately the 85th percentile among 2000 similarly sized human services nonprofits (median $77,093).
